This bug causes some trees of the world to be generated only on the X or Z coordinate of the tree trunk. I have played around with the new parameters like biome size and ore generation etc... which may cause the bug. I have seen it most often on single trees in the plains biome but also on hilly forest.
What I expected to happen was...:
Trees would be generated completely, 3D
What actually happened was...:
Trees are only generated on either one X-Axis value or on only one Z-Axis. It is only the X/Z value of the trunk, which makes it look 2D.
Steps to Reproduce:
1. Change the world settings to non-default, fore more of this trees.
2. Let the world generate move around and look for this trees, most frequently on areas with very rare trees (plains, etc)
